📝 Color Information for #273626

The hexadecimal color code #273626 represents a very dark shade in the green family. In the RGB color model, this color is composed of 39 red, 54 green, and 38 blue, which translates to approximately 15% red, 21% green, and 15% blue. This makes it a nearly neutral color with cool undertones that can evoke different emotional responses depending on its application. When analyzed in the H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) color space, #273626 has a hue of 116 degrees, a saturation level of 17%, and a lightness value of 18%. The hue angle of 116° places this color firmly in the green spectrum. In the HSV/HSB color model, this translates to a hue of 116°, saturation of 30%, and brightness/value of 21%. For print applications using the CMYK color model, #273626 would be reproduced using 28% cyan, 0% magenta, 30% yellow, and 79% black. The closest web-safe color is #333333, which may be useful for ensuring compatibility across older displays and systems. This color works well in various design contexts. As a darker shade, it works well for text, headers, and creating visual weight in compositions. The moderate to low saturation gives this color a sophisticated, muted quality that works well in professional and minimalist designs. When pairing #273626 with other colors, consider its complementary color at hue 296° for maximum contrast, or use analogous colors within 30° of its hue for harmonious combinations. The decimal representation of this color is 2569766, which can be useful in certain programming contexts.

What is the CMYK value of #273626? +

The approximate CMYK value of #273626 is C:28% M:0% Y:30% K:79%. C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key/Black) is the color model used in physical printing. Unlike RGB which mixes light additively on screens, CMYK mixes inks subtractively on paper. Note that the RGB-to-CMYK conversion is an approximation — screen colors and print colors exist in different color gamuts, and some screen colors cannot be exactly reproduced in print. For precise print work, consult a professional print color profile or Pantone matching system.
